Q: Is 940,126 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 940,126 is not a prime number.

Why is 940,126 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 940126 can be evenly divided by 1 2 11 22 151 283 302 566 1,661 3,113 3,322 6,226 42,733 85,466 470,063 and 940,126, with no remainder.

Since 940,126 cannot be divided by just 1 and 940,126, it is not a prime number.
